Description

"Catacombs" brings new innovations to Dark Age of Camelot in the technical aesthetic and gameplay departments. Apart from the 15 extra magnificent underground complexes the new graphic engine is on a par with the best in today's industry and enables the creation of more realistic characters with more individualized features - the shapes of noses ears and chins the colour of eyes and hairstyles. Another essential contribution of Catacombs is the option of "Private Adventuringtm" - "on request" adventures created by Mythic Entertainment the game development studio. Adopting the technique of zone generation on-request ("instanced" zones in technical parlance) the player experiences made-to-measure adventures underground quests or explorations that are unique to them and adapted to their level and the number of people in their group. "Catacombs" is designed for players of all levels and has consequently developed the private-life dimension of the game that was first deployed with "Foundations" the free expansion enabling the purchase and design of housing for players and guilds. In terms of explorable universes "Catacombs" offers a journey to the middle of the Earth with the possibility of exploring mines forges forests and underground cities mazes sanctuaries crypts sewers and catacombs which lead to the Veil into the Otherworld and beyond. Naturally the creatures that roam this world are rarely open to discussion and explorers have to understand what hidden menaces lurk in the depths of the Realms to prevent them from surfacing. Dark Age of Camelot has a wider playing area than in the past hence the integration of a new means of transport in the mines - a network of rails and wagons that speed up movement between zones. The already existing dungeons have been graphically revamped and are connected with the Catacombs. Players now have totally new journeys to make beneath the Realms.
